Kūh-e Şāleḩī

Kūh-e Şāleḩī is a mountain in , and has an elevation of 2,692 metres. Kūh-e Şāleḩī is situated nearby to the locality , as well as near .
  • Type: Mountain with an elevation of 2,692 metres
  • Description: mountain in Kerman Province‘ Iran
  • Also known as: Kuh-e Salehi
